The Effect of Moisture on Paint Drying Time



You're possibly wondering exactly how the moisture outside can influence your painting job, well let me inform you, it can truly slow down the drying out time of your paint!

When the air is humid, it is filled with moisture, and this can create your paint to take a lot longer to dry than it would certainly in a drier environment. This is since the water in the paint requires to evaporate in order for the paint to completely dry, and when the air is already packed with dampness, it can't absorb any more, which slows down the drying procedure.

The impact of humidity on your painting project can be even more significant if you are painting in an improperly ventilated location, as the moisture airborne will certainly have no place to go, and will certainly simply linger around your task, making the drying out time also longer.

The very best method to fight the effects of humidity on your paint task is to select a day when the weather condition is dry, or to repaint during a time of day when the humidity is reduced, such as early in the early morning or later in the evening. Additionally, you can make use of a dehumidifier or a fan to help flow the air and speed up the drying time.

Tips for Picking the Best Weather Conditions for Your Residence Painting Project



Optimum painting conditions require mindful factor to consider of factors such as temperature level, moisture, and wind speed to make certain a smooth and also complete. When intending your residence paint task, it is very important to select the very best weather to prevent any kind of incidents or hold-ups.

Right here are some ideas to aid you select the appropriate weather conditions for your painting task:



- Check the weather report: Before beginning your job, make certain to inspect the weather report for the next couple of days. Avoid paint on days with high humidity or strong winds, as these conditions can affect the paint's attachment and drying time.

- Stay clear of straight sunshine: Paint in direct sunshine can cause the paint to completely dry also promptly, resulting in irregular coverage and blistering. Pick a day with partial color or wait up until the sunlight has passed over your house.

- Take into consideration the moment of day: Painting in the late afternoon or early evening can be a good choice as the temperature level and humidity degrees tend to be lower. Nonetheless, see to it to complete paint prior to it obtains too dark to prevent any mistakes.

By taking these variables right into consideration, you can guarantee that your home paint job is a success, with a smooth and also finish that will last for many years ahead.
